The price of 24 karat gold in Pakistan fell sharply by Rs. 10,400 per tola on Monday, closing at Rs. 340,500 compared to Rs. 350,900 on the previous trading day, according to the All Pakistan Sarafa Gems and Jewelers Association.

Similarly, the price of 10 grams of 24 karat gold declined by Rs. 8,917 to Rs. 291,923 from Rs. 300,840, while 10 grams of 22 karat gold dropped by Rs. 8,087 to Rs. 267,693 from Rs. 275,780.

Silver prices also saw a decrease, with per tola silver falling by Rs. 17 to Rs. 3,400 and ten-gram silver dipping by Rs. 15 to Rs. 2,914.

The decline in local gold prices coincided with a 3 percent drop in international gold prices to a more than one-week low, following announcements from the United States and China about reaching an agreement to reduce reciprocal tariffs, easing trade tensions and impacting global commodity markets.
